quote:

What do you recommend for Bermuda?


Go with something very high in nitrogen. Like around 29%. When I lived in Little Rock all the neighborhoods had Bermuda and you could fertilize that stuff 4-5 times in a growing season. It really likes high nitrogen. It seemed like you couldn't fertilize Bermuda enough. Centipede is just the opposite. It likes less nitrogen and far less applications in a growing season.
